Merge branch 'rps-misc-changes'
Eric Dumazet says: ==================== rps: misc changes Minor changes in rps: skb_flow_limit() is probably unused these days, and data-races are quite theoretical. ==================== Link: https://patch.msgid.link/20250407163602.170356-1-edumazet@google.com Signed-off-by: Jakub Kicinski <kuba@kernel.org>
